700.03 Classification of present and future interests. Interests in property are classified as to time of enjoyment as:
(1)A present interest, which entitles the owner to the present possession or enjoyment of the benefits of property; or
(2)A future interest, which does not entitle the owner to possession or enjoyment of the benefits of property until a future time.
